Link is to a game featuring Gabriel's Mass Rivals teams vs. Team Loaded Va (SKJ/DeLaurier).



This was another breakout game for Gabriel and you can see the raw potential there that had Ky, Duke, etc. so excited. The guy is pure energy, all over the floor, with the tools to be an elite defender. He seems to rebound every ball anywhere near him and is always around the rim for tip-ins. Those are the kind of things you can't teach.

Needs to add refinement to his offensive game and needs to work on his ball-handling, but he has a nice shooting touch.

SKJ meanwhile has a very smooth offensive game. He came off the bench in this game, but ended up being MVP I think. This guy was a 98-lb weakling just a year or two ago, and has only begun to develop physically. When he does fill out, the sky is the limit.
 
By the way, I though DeLaurier was impressive as well. He won't see the floor next year, but he'll be one of those 3-4 year Duke guys who has some NBA potential as a 3. He'll be a key contributor as a Jr/Sr.

I think SKJ will be a 2-3 year guy - kind of like WCS. Gabriel would probably be drafted first round after his freshman year based on physical tools alone, but I'd like to see him stay 2 years at least. He'd be a monster as a sophomore.
